Op 24-11-17 om 16:03 schreef Daniel Vetter:
> On Thu, Nov 23, 2017 at 01:26:14PM +0100, Maarten Lankhorst wrote:
>> This was implemented correctly only on the atomic ioctl before, but
>> it should really be working on all 3 ioctl's involved, so ensure we
>> always set crtc_id correctly with a testcase.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Maarten Lankhorst <maarten.lankhorst at linux.intel.com>
> We seemt to completely lack these checks for the vblank ioctl and the
> atomic ioctl too. Can you pls fill these gaps (probably best in kms_flip.c
> and kms_atomic.c), too?
Summary is a bit out of date, but I did add them in here. :)

> Either I'm stupid, or this doesn't apply on top of latest igt master.
>
> Either way I think taking the expensive modesets out of individual tests
> would be good, so that when we run entire binaries in CI, we'll benefit
> from some good speedup. Which is the plan, now that machines are a bit
> more stable ...
This is my intention of speeding up IGT as well, tests that don't care can use
the inherited pipe/connector. It will speed up testing a lot by preventing even
performing a modeset.

I also plan to add a function to read the current state through igt_display_read_hw_state(),
then find an active pipe/connector, or just the first combination if nothing matches.
And after the end of the test keep it alive without disabling the crtc's, only removing framebuffers,
which no longer disables the crtc's on i915. :-)
